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
133 9072148682 233076 44215991992
7230720 88390157460
7230720 88390157460
62 38116740733 67117 827638 983623
All about undefined
Interested in learning more?
7230720 88390157460
62 38116740733 67117 827638 983623
See more
2480921797 79621423832
444986 793 1447 8281736098
See more
15 556646
57413547 9803530 57
See more